Pros and Cons of Attending Northern Arizona University
Northern Arizona University (NAU) offers a well-rounded college experience with strengths in outdoor recreation, research, and sustainability. Here are some pros and cons to consider when making your decision:
Pros:
- Exceptional outdoor opportunities: NAU is surrounded by breathtaking landscapes, providing ample opportunities for hiking, biking, camping, and other outdoor pursuits.
- Strong STEM focus: NAU has a highly regarded School of Engineering and Informatics with specialized programs in sustainable engineering, environmental sciences, and computer science.
- Research opportunities: NAU fosters an active research culture with undergraduate research opportunities in various fields, including environmental science, ecology, and astrophysics.
- Sustainability leadership: NAU is committed to sustainability and has achieved recognition for its environmental initiatives, including its solar farm and sustainable dining options.
- Small class sizes: With an average class size of 25, NAU allows for more personalized interactions and mentorship opportunities with professors.
Cons:
- Distance from major cities: NAU is located in Flagstaff, a small city approximately 2 hours north of Phoenix. Distance may be a factor for students seeking a more urban environment.
- Limited student life: Flagstaff's small size can result in a more limited range of social and entertainment options compared to a larger city.
- Financial implications: NAU's tuition and fees are higher than some other Arizona universities, which may be a consideration for cost-conscious students.
- Weather extremes: Flagstaff experiences extreme weather conditions, including cold and snowy winters and hot and dry summers. Students should be prepared for these variations.
- Less diversity: NAU has a predominantly white student population, which may be a concern for students seeking a more diverse campus experience.
